I was really into this album for a few months and I also saw them on tour. Very good show. Haven’t listened to it much this year, but I’m excited to revisit. Let’s get into it.
Broken Boy: This is an exciting song. It’s not the most interesting song, but it’s fun.
Social Cues: This song is it. The music is so cool. It’s really catchy and gets stuck in my head all day. Big fan of it.
Black Madonna: This song has very interesting lyrics. It has a laid back vibe to it, but it’s very cool still. I like this song a lot.
Night Running: This song is fine. I don’t usually want to hear it, but it’s not a bad song. I just don’t think it’s the best ever. Also, ever since my mom said it kind of sounds like Captain Bob’s theme song I just haven’t been able to go back to normal.
Skin and Bones: This song is perfectly fine. It doesn’t stand out, but there’s nothing wrong with it.
Ready to Let Go: Fab song. I wish it was a little more interesting, but it’s good.
House of Glass: This song is very cool. Very fun and exciting.
Love's the Only Way: Very pretty song. It’s calming and sad and beautiful. Slept on too.
The War Is Over: I forget this song, but it’s really good. I like the lyrics.
Dance Dance: Instrumentals are what stand out here. I think this song is fun. Feels a little old school. Good stuff.
What I'm Becoming: Wish the vocals were different, but I love the idea of this song. It’s tragic. And very beautiful.
Tokyo Smoke: Super cool song. Catchy, interesting, switch up at the end. It’s perfect.
Goodbye: Another tragic song. About divorce. It’s really pretty. The vocals and the instrumentation. Really good closing track too.
